Servings 10 cookies
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 16 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es

Ingredients

  • 100 g unsalted butter
  • 80 g powdered sugar
  • 2 egg yolks
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 120 g cake flour
  • 1/2 tsp baking powder
  • 40 g raisins
  • 80 g cornflakes (for coating)

Instructions

  • Soften and Whisk the Butter
    Ensure 100g of unsalted butter is softened to room temperature. Whisk the butter until it is smooth and creamy.
    Soften and Whisk the Butter
  • Cream with Powdered Sugar
    Add 80g of powdered sugar to the butter. Mix well until the mixture is light and thoroughly combined.
    Cream with Powdered Sugar
  • Incorporate Egg Yolks
    Add the first egg yolk and whisk until fully incorporated. Then, add the second egg yolk and continue mixing until the batter is smooth.
    Incorporate Egg Yolks
  • Add Vanilla Flavor
    Stir in 2 tsp of vanilla extract and mix evenly.
    Add Vanilla Flavor
  • Sift in Dry Ingredients
    Sift 120g of cake flour and 1/2 tsp of baking powder into the bowl.
    Sift in Dry Ingredients
  • Fold in Raisins and Combine
    Add 40g of raisins. Gently fold the mixture until all ingredients are well combined and no dry flour is visible. Your cookie dough is now ready.
    Fold in Raisins and Combine
  • Prepare the Coating
    Prepare a bowl filled with about 80g of crunchy cornflakes.
    Prepare the Coating
  • Portion and Shape
    Scoop approximately 35g of dough per cookie. Gently press and shape the dough into a flattened disc with your hands.
    Portion and Shape
  • Coat with Cornflakes
    Place the dough into the bowl of cornflakes, pressing lightly so the surface is evenly and thoroughly coated with flakes.
    Coat with Cornflakes
  • Arrange for Baking
    Place the coated dough onto a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Repeat the process for the rest of the dough, leaving enough space between each cookie to allow for even baking.
    Arrange for Baking
  • Bake to Perfection
    Bake in a preheated oven at 170°C (340°F) for 16 minutes.
  • Cool and Enjoy
    Once baked, these golden Raisin Cornflake Cookies will be crunchy on the outside and soft on the inside. Let them cool on a wire rack. They are the perfect treat to pair with your afternoon tea or coffee!

Cooking & Storage Tips

  • Storage: To maintain the signature crispy texture, store any leftover cookies in an airtight container immediately after they have cooled completely.
  • Cornflake Texture: When coating the cookies, try not to crush the cornflakes too much. Keeping the flakes mostly whole provides a more dramatic and satisfying “crunch” in every bite.
  • Don’t Overmix: When adding the flour, mix only until just combined. Overmixing can lead to a tougher cookie rather than a light, tender interior.
